Learning Objectives

5 objectives
  • Understand the fundamental principles and concepts of mechanical production technology and its industrial significance.
  • Identify and describe various mechanical production tools and machining processes with their applications.
  • Explain CNC machining technology and sheet metal fabrication methods including welding and joining techniques.
  • Apply principles of quality control, lean manufacturing, and safety protocols in mechanical production environments.
  • Evaluate the role of automation, robotics, and Industry 4.0 technologies in modern mechanical production systems.

Unit 3627: Mechanical Production Technology

1. Introduction to Mechanical Production Technology

  • Definition and scope of mechanical production technology
  • Importance across industries (manufacturing, automotive, aerospace, etc.)
  • Basic principles and concepts: materials, processes, and production systems

2. Types of Mechanical Production Tools

  • Hand Tools
    • Examples: wrenches, screwdrivers, hammers
    • Applications and safety considerations
  • Power Tools
    • Examples: drills, grinders, power saws
    • Usage and maintenance
  • Cutting Tools
    • Types: lathe tools, milling cutters, drill bits
    • Materials and selection criteria
  • Measuring Tools
    • Types: calipers, micrometers, gauges
    • Precision and accuracy in measurement

3. Machining Processes

  • Turning
    • Process overview and typical applications
  • Milling
    • Types of milling and equipment used
  • Drilling
    • Techniques and tool selection
  • Grinding
    • Surface finishing and precision improvement
  • Comparative analysis of machining processes

4. CNC Machining

  • Overview of Computer Numerical Control (CNC)
  • Advantages over conventional machining
  • Basics of CNC programming (G-code, M-code)
  • CNC machine components and operation
  • Role of CNC in modern production workflows

5. Sheet Metal Fabrication

  • Introduction to sheet metal and its properties
  • Cutting techniques: shearing, laser cutting, plasma cutting
  • Bending and forming methods
  • Joining methods: riveting, welding, adhesive bonding
  • Applications in product manufacturing

6. Welding and Joining Techniques

  • Welding Overview
    • MIG (Metal Inert Gas) welding
    • TIG (Tungsten Inert Gas) welding
    • Arc welding
  • Soldering and brazing
  • Selection criteria for joining techniques
  • Safety measures in welding operations

7. Quality Control in Mechanical Production

  • Importance of quality control
  • Inspection methods
    • Visual inspection
    • Dimensional inspection
    • Non-destructive testing methods
  • Understanding tolerances and fits
  • Tools for quality assurance

8. Lean Manufacturing Principles

  • Introduction to lean manufacturing
  • Waste reduction (7 wastes identification)
  • Efficiency improvement techniques
  • Value stream mapping
  • Application of lean principles in mechanical production

9. Automation and Robotics in Production

  • Role of automation in manufacturing
  • Robotics fundamentals and industrial applications
  • Industry 4.0 technologies: IoT, smart sensors, data analytics
  • Benefits and challenges of automation
  • Future trends in mechanical production

10. Maintenance and Safety in Production

  • Importance of regular maintenance
  • Types of maintenance: preventive, predictive, corrective
  • Safety protocols and regulations
  • Personal protective equipment (PPE)
  • Emergency procedures and risk management

Recommended Resources

  • Kalpakjian, S., & Schmid, S. R. (2014). Manufacturing Engineering and Technology. Pearson.
  • Mikell P. Groover. (2010). Fundamentals of Modern Manufacturing: Materials, Processes, and Systems. Wiley.
  • CNC Programming Handbook, Peter Smid.
  • Lean Thinking: Banish Waste and Create Wealth in Your Corporation by James P. Womack and Daniel T. Jones.
  • OSHA Safety and Health Topics - Welding, Cutting, and Brazing (www.osha.gov)
  • Industry 4.0 resources from the International Federation of Robotics (IFR).
